Prevention has long been touted as a key to bringing the rising costs of healthcare under control, but makers of diagnostics that promise to deliver early warnings of developing disease face challenges with getting doctors to use their tests and payers to reimburse them for the value they provide. Tethys Biosciences, a maker of a predictive test that it says can tell patients their likelihood of developing diabetes within five years, is now armed with a new economic analysis that provides it with a cost-benefits argument for use of its PreDx diagnostic. We spoke to Mickey Urdea, chairman, co-founder and chief scientific officer of the company, about the new study, how the company’s strategy has evolved, and what it will take to incorporate personalized medicine routinely into medical practice.
